网络知识
Linux Trigger:如何创建和管理虚拟机
2025-07-14 14:10  点击:0

很抱歉,我没有找到关于“Linux Trigger”创建和管理虚拟机的具体信息,因为“Linux Trigger”并不是一个广为人知的工具或标准术语。不过,我可以为你提供在Linux系统上创建和管理虚拟机的一般步骤,这些步骤使用了一些常见的虚拟化软件,如VirtualBox、VMware、KVM和libvirt等。

创建虚拟机的步骤

    安装虚拟化软件:

    安装VirtualBox、VMware或KVM等虚拟化软件。

    下载虚拟机镜像:

    从Ubuntu官网下载所需的Linux发行版ISO镜像文件。

    创建虚拟机:

    打开虚拟化软件,选择“创建新的虚拟机”。选择“自定义(高级)”,点击“下一步”。选择“稍后安装操作系统”,点击“下一步”。选择“Linux”系统,并在下拉列表中选择具体的发行版(如Ubuntu 64位),点击“下一步”。设置安装位置、处理器数量、内存等,点击“下一步”。设置网络方式(如NAT、桥接等),点击“下一步”。设置控制器类型和虚拟磁盘类型,选择“创建新虚拟磁盘”,设置磁盘容量,点击“下一步”。设置文件名称,点击“下一步”。点击“完成”按钮。

    安装操作系统:

    在虚拟机窗口中点击“编辑虚拟机设置”,选择“CD/DVD(SATA)”,然后选中下载好的ISO映像文件。点击“开启此虚拟机”,进入系统安装界面。按照屏幕提示完成安装。

    配置虚拟机:

    配置网卡:编辑网络配置文件(如/etc/netplan/下的配置文件),运行netplan apply使配置生效。配置APT源:编辑/etc/apt/sources.list文件,添加国内镜像源,运行sudo apt-get update和sudo apt-get upgrade更新软件源信息。
管理虚拟机的步骤

    启动和关闭虚拟机:

    使用虚拟化管理工具(如virt-manager)或命令行工具(如virsh)启动、关闭或重启虚拟机。

    查看和管理虚拟机:

    使用virsh list命令列出正在运行的虚拟机。使用virsh start vmname启动虚拟机。使用virsh shutdown vmname正常关闭虚拟机。使用virsh destroy vmname强行结束虚拟机。

    创建和删除虚拟机:

    使用virsh create vmname.xml命令创建新的虚拟机。使用virsh undefine vmname命令删除虚拟机的管理前端,但保留虚拟磁盘映像。

    虚拟机快照:

    使用qemu-img create -f qcow2 -b vm2.qcow2 node1.qcow2命令创建虚拟机快照。使用virt-manager进行虚拟机快照的配置和管理。

请注意,具体的步骤可能因使用的虚拟化软件和版本而有所不同。如果你需要更详细的信息,建议查阅相关软件的官方文档或社区讨论。